Prague Lions at Fehérvár Enthroners will not take place

Statement by the European League of Football:

The Prague Lions ownership group informed the European League of Football late Friday night that a majority of the team has voted not to play Sunday's game at Fehérvár Enthroners. The league regrets this decision and anticipates that franchise officials will resolve all outstanding issues over the course of the upcoming week and the Prague Lions team to resume play. The game scheduled for Sunday will not take place and will be scored 35-0 in favor of the Fehérvár Enthroners.

Statement by the Prague Lions:

Dear fans, partners, and supporters,

With a heavy heart, we must inform you that we have made the difficult decision to cancel our upcoming game scheduled in Fehérvár, Hungary this Sunday. The Prague Lions have been going through significant staff and management changes this week, which regrettably prevented us from traveling to fulfill our commitment.

We deeply understand and acknowledge the potential consequences that this decision may have on our franchise moving forward. Please know that we are taking this matter very seriously and are doing everything within our power to get back on track as quickly as possible.

We sincerely apologize for the inconveniences and troubles that our cancellation has caused, not just for our devoted fans, but also for the European League of Football and especially the Fehérvár Enthroners organization, who had invested considerable effort and preparation for this anticipated match.

We want to emphasize that we are fully committed to resolving our internal issues and are working tirelessly on all fronts to ensure we can resume playing through the season. Your support means everything to us, and we deeply regret letting you down.

Please know that we will keep you informed about our progress and any updates regarding future games. Once again, we extend our sincerest apologies and promise to make every effort to come back stronger and better.
